In frontend, go to settings, tv settings, playback settings, and go through the screens (it's toward the end - NOT Xv) until you see a screen with just two checkboxes on it -- the top one is Use PVR-350 the bottom one is use XvMC. (in my 0.17 ATrpms setup)

Might not have gotten all those names just right... but I'm getting expert at turning XvMC on and off -- trying to get it to work. :-)
